Environment. Absolute figures Situation of discrimination of the adult population, by sex. Population aged 16 years old and over that has suffered discrimination Units: thousands of persons ,Total,Seeking work,At work,At home (by partner),At home (by someone who is not their partner),On receiving health care,In a public place,No data recorded, BOTH SEXES,1,946.6,571.7,786.3,158.0,108.4,223.1,815.3,28.8, MALES,754.0,182.4,336.8,16.2,26.4,65.3,356.3,9.6, FEMALES,1,192.7,389.3,449.4,141.9,82.0,157.8,459.0,19.2, Notes: 1) The same person may have felt discriminated on more than one occasion. The symbol '.' shall be deemed as data which cannot be provided since it may be affected by sampling errors. The symbol '..' shall be deemed as data which is not collected. The symbol '...' shall be deemed as an 'error of division by zero'. Source: Ministry of Health and Consumption and INE
